BRYANI

MARY, WAUKEGAN, ILL

We cook this dish for special occasions. Bryani is Assyrian in an area of Northern Iraq. Assryian at the time of Christ was a nation. Special occasions include family gatherings, for Christmas, for New Year.

BRYANI

Boiled whole chicken

1 lb ground beef

1 onion

black pepper and salt

2 peeled potatoes

1 cup raisins

1/2 almonds

1/2 cup frozen green peas

4 cups rice (Basmati Rice)

In a pot place cut up whole chicken and cover with water add salt, black pepper and simmer. After the chicken is cooked, remove the bones and cool. Cut into small pieces.

In skillet fry the peeled, sliced potato in a little oil. Remove potato in a bowl. Next fry the raisins; remove and add to potatoes. Then fry the almonds and add to the potatoes and raisins. Last fry the frozen green peas.

Mix the ground meat with salt, black pepper and diced onion. Mix well and shape into meatballs. Fry the meatballs in the skillet you used to fry the potatoes, raisins, peas and almonds.

In another pan with a little oil place the rice and fry. Add 4 cups of water to the rice and cook till the water is absorbed. Baharat is an Arabic spice you purchase at an Arabic Store. Add 2 teaspoons to the rice.

In a large bowl mix ALL the above ingredients well. It is ready to serve. Serve with salad, and Assryian Bread .
